Hello all, I wanted to introduce everyone to my 2012 E550 Wagon. In the past ive come from E90post (BMW 3 series forum)
Ive acquired this car from my Uncle 2 years ago with 40,000km on the clock, which had been owned new by him.
From my knowledge I know that the E550 Wagons are extremely rare and were available only in Japan, but what makes this W212 extra rare is the fact that this is the 2012 model the introduction of the turbo V8, updated steering wheel and color speedo.
Interesting fact about the Turbo 550 is that they were only available in Left Hand Drive in a country that drives predominantly right.
Anyways specs: 4.7l Twin Turbo V8
Michelin Pilot Sport 4
Fully loaded for a 2012. AMG package, Airmatic, Distronic Plus, Lane Assist, Harmon Kardon audio, Panoramic Sunroof even a LCD screen in the back.
White on Saddle brown/yellow color, I call it honey walnut shrimp color since I can never get the name of the factory color. (Possibly Designo)
A story regarding the interior: In 2012 my uncle traded in his 2009 black NA V8 W212 with a 2012 Turbo blue efficiency E550 which was white with true saddle brown. Unfortunately 2 months later some idiot ran a stop sign in our neighborhood and totaled the car. As a result he got this current car, which at the time had black interior, but due to the love of brown he ordered the current seats which were refitted into the car. (No Joke) Due to this I thought he owned 3 White W212's but in reality he swapped the seats.
This car has magnificent smooth power and low end torque. The power and refinement of the engine feels like it mimics a V12. Car is the ultimate sleeper, you cannot tell the difference between a E250 wagon and mine with AMG package without looking at the badge. The wheels are the same as well as exhaust tips.

Wagons are extremely popular in Japan when it comes to German cars, due to demand of practicality as well as golf bags (W212 wagon can fit the most out of all wagons, 5 bags).

The 550 wagon was sold between 2009 - 2012. Turbo model was only available in 2012, which they added a new steering wheel that was only used in 2012. No facelift 550 wagons unfortunately..
